¿Cuánto cuesta alquilar un apartamento en Whiteland?
| Dormitorios | Precio Promedio | Más barato | Más caro |
|---|---|---|---|
| Apartamentos Barato Estudio en Whiteland | $1,183 | $775 | $1,529 |
| Apartamentos Barato 1 Dormitorios en Whiteland | $1,303 | $885 | $2,361 |
| Apartamentos Barato 2 Dormitorios en Whiteland | $1,571 | $920 | $2,649 |
| Apartamentos Barato 3 Dormitorios en Whiteland | $1,874 | $1,400 | $3,998 |
| Apartamentos Barato 4 Dormitorios en Whiteland | $1,940 | $1,760 | $2,500 |
